NVCR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2026 in Review

222 of the 8,125 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in NovoCure (NVCR) for Q1 2026, worth a combined $1.08B — down 13% from $1.24B a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 49 funds closed out of NVCR and 38 opened new positions — a net loss of 11 holders — while 75 trimmed existing stakes and 76 added.

The largest buyer was Wells Fargo, adding an estimated $35.1M. The largest seller was American Century Companies, cutting an estimated $10.5M.
